Dataflows would be really useful if you could connect to them via DirectQuery. This would mean that we could query enormous dataflows that are not practical to load to the Data model and can make aggregate dataflows that we load to the Data model. Unsure if this is possible with the architecture of a Dataflow, but it could be quite handy if it is possible.
The other aspect I am finding the more I tinker with Dataflows is increasing the importance of being able to DQ these for a few reasons. 1) Getting the timing schedules for refreshes has just got a lot more complex - To get a Dataset refreshed you need to have the Dataflow refresh complete to get the latest data, then only after that is finished start refreshing the Dataset to get the latest data. The sequence of timings is going to be complex, plus also time debilitating. My first dataflows are taking around 1 hour to process, and then my datasets after that are taking a bit of time. Waiting a few hours to get the latest data is feeling like a step backwards compared to the refresh times I was getting with my existing models. 2) We can use Dataflows as a way to generate a 'Single Model of Truth' with the data preparation. However, since anyone can modify a DF in their Datasets this also breaks the certainty that the data validity is maintained. By allowing a DQ connection you can be assured that the Single Model of Truth can be maintained.
